#ef9752 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ef9752 is composed of 93.7% red, 59.2% green and 32.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 36.8% magenta, 65.7% yellow and 6.3% black. It has a hue angle of 26.4 degrees, a saturation of 83.1% and a lightness of 62.9%. #ef9752 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ffa4 with #df2f00. Closest websafe color is: #ff9966.

#ef9752 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#ef9752 has RGB values of R:239, G:151, B:82 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.37, Y:0.66, K:0.06. Its decimal value is 15701842.

Shades and Tints of #ef9752
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070301 is the darkest color, while #fef8f4 is the lightest one.
